The Core Difference Between the Two Devices

A consumer router gets built for light, predictable use. It sits indoors, connects a handful of devices, and rarely faces temperature swings or vibration. An Industrial Router gets built for the opposite: unpredictable networks, harsh locations, and constant uptime demands.

A Dual Sim Industrial Router adds another layer of reliability. It carries two SIM slots, so it can switch between two mobile carriers automatically. If one network drops or slows down, the router shifts to the second SIM within seconds. A consumer router has no such backup. Once its single connection fails, everything behind it goes offline.

Where Consumer Routers Break Down

1. Limited Hardware Durability

Consumer routers use plastic housings and low-cost internal components. They get rated for indoor use only, usually within a narrow temperature range of 0°C to 40°C. Industrial sites often exceed these limits. A rooftop cabinet in summer can hit 60°C. A cold storage facility can drop below -10°C.

An Industrial Router typically operates safely between -40°C and 75°C. This range covers extreme heat, freezing cold, humidity, and dust. Many models also carry an IP30 or higher rating, along with shock and vibration resistance built to MIL-STD-810G standards.

2. Single Point of Failure

Most consumer routers connect through one WAN source, whether that's cable, DSL, or a single SIM card. If that connection drops, the whole network goes dark. This setup works for a household. It fails badly for a business that cannot afford downtime.

A Dual Sim Industrial Router solves this through built-in redundancy. It runs two SIM cards from two separate carriers. If Carrier A loses signal, the router switches to Carrier B automatically. No manual reset. No waiting on hold with a service provider. The switch happens in seconds, often without any noticeable service gap.

3. Weak Security Standards

Consumer routers often ship with default passwords, outdated firmware, and minimal encryption options. A 2023 study by Forescout Research found that over 900,000 consumer and small-business routers online carried known vulnerabilities, many of them years old and unpatched.

Industrial-grade devices take a different approach. An Industrial Router usually includes VPN support, firewall management, port-based access control, and regular firmware updates from the manufacturer. These features matter when the router connects payment terminals, security cameras, or SCADA systems to the internet.

4. Poor Remote Management

Home routers rarely offer real remote management tools. If something breaks at a remote site, someone has to travel there physically. That means downtime, fuel costs, and lost labor hours.

Industrial routers solve this with centralized management platforms. IT teams can monitor signal strength, data usage, and device health from a single dashboard. Many models also support scheduled reboots and automatic firmware rollbacks if something goes wrong after an update.

5. Limited Simultaneous Connections

A typical consumer router handles 20 to 30 connected devices before performance drops. Industrial sites often need far more. A retail chain with 40 IoT sensors, several POS terminals, and security cameras will overload a home-grade router quickly.

An Industrial Router gets built to handle heavier device loads and higher data throughput without slowing down. This matters in warehouses, hospitals, and transportation hubs where dozens of connected systems run at once.

Why a Dual Sim Industrial Router Thrives

1. Constant Uptime Through Carrier Redundancy

Network outages happen more often than most people assume. A 2023 Uptime Institute report found that 55% of organizations experienced a significant outage in the past three years, and network issues caused a large share of them.

A Dual Sim Industrial Router reduces this risk directly. Two SIM cards from two carriers mean two independent paths to the internet. If one carrier has a local tower failure, the second SIM keeps the connection alive. This setup is common in:

  • Bank branches processing card transactions

  • Retail stores running point-of-sale systems

  • Remote oil and gas monitoring stations

  • Public transportation Wi-Fi systems

  • Emergency response vehicles

2. Built for Physical Stress

Industrial locations rarely offer a clean, climate-controlled environment. A Dual Sim Industrial Router gets designed with metal casings, wide temperature tolerance, and vibration resistance. This makes it suitable for:

  • Vehicles and mobile units

  • Outdoor cabinets and utility poles

  • Manufacturing floors with heavy machinery

  • Construction sites with dust and debris

3. Stronger Security for Critical Systems

Industrial routers typically support IPsec and OpenVPN tunnels, along with granular firewall rules. This protects sensitive data moving between remote sites and central servers. For industries like healthcare and finance, this level of security often meets compliance requirements that consumer routers cannot satisfy.

4. Lower Long-Term Costs Despite Higher Upfront Price

A Dual Sim Industrial Router costs more upfront than a consumer model. Prices often range from $200 to $800, compared to $50 to $150 for a home router. But the cost comparison shifts once downtime enters the picture.

Consider this simple breakdown:

  • Consumer router failure: full network outage until manual fix

  • Industrial router failure: automatic SIM switch, no service gap

  • Average cost of one hour of business downtime: over $300,000 for large firms, based on ITIC data

  • Average cost of a dual SIM industrial router: under $1,000

The math favors the industrial option almost every time a business depends on constant connectivity.

Real-World Example

1. Retail Chain Connectivity

A regional retail chain with 60 locations once relied on standard consumer routers at each store. Card payment systems went offline whenever local internet service dropped, which happened roughly twice a month per location. Each outage lasted 45 minutes on average, based on internal service logs.

After switching to a Dual Sim Industrial Router at each site, the outages nearly disappeared. The backup SIM caught failures within seconds. Store staff reported far fewer complaints about failed transactions. This kind of result explains why retail, logistics, and utility companies increasingly choose industrial-grade connectivity over consumer hardware.

2. Remote Infrastructure Monitoring

Utility companies often place sensors in remote locations with no wired internet access. A water treatment plant outside a major city relied on a single-SIM router for years. Whenever the carrier had local congestion, sensor data stopped transmitting.

The company switched to an Industrial Router with dual SIM failover. Data transmission became consistent, even during peak network congestion hours. This kind of reliability matters when sensor data feeds into safety and compliance systems.

When a Consumer Router Still Makes Sense

Not every situation calls for industrial hardware. A small apartment, a single-person home office, or a low-stakes environment can run fine on a consumer router. The cost savings make sense when downtime carries little to no business impact.

The decision comes down to a few simple questions:

  • Does downtime cost money or safety risk?

  • Does the location face temperature extremes or physical stress?

  • Does the network need to run 24/7 without interruption?

  • Does the business handle sensitive data or transactions?

If the answer to any of these is yes, a Dual Sim Industrial Router becomes the safer investment.
